BRISTOL BANDITS MAKE DEBUT IN SUNOCO SHOOTOUTS SERIES’ RETURN TO THUNDER VALLEY
BRISTOL, TN. (Monday, September 10, 2007) – With music blaring and fog machines blowing smoke, the Charter Communications Bristol Bandits made their debut last weekend with a final round match up between two evenly matched cars that left the crowd wondering who would come out on top. Larry Snead of Bristol, Tenn. and his final round opponent, Erwin’s Jon Phillips, ran a close race with Snead’s 9.043 elapsed time besting Phillips’ 9.048 E.T. Snead’s 1985 Ford left the line first with a reaction time of .050 seconds. Phillips was just behind with a .064 reaction. Snead flashed through the timing lights at 150.08 mph, with Phillips finishing the quarter-mile at 144.61 mph. In Super Pro competition, Jonesborough’s Bill Griffin used a .029 reaction time with a 5.044 E.T. at 136.25 mph to defeat Kingsport’s Van Greer. Greer completed the eighth-mile pass in 6.809 seconds at 99.55 mph. The final round of the Pro class was a battle of the Chevy Bowties, as Matthew Buckles from Piney Flats used a 1983 Malibu Wagon to beat Larry Barr’s 1985 Corvette from Johnson City.
